Position Summary
The Warehouse Supervisor in the Applied Sterilization Technologies (AST) El Paso, TX warehouse supervises shipping and receiving employees and functions of the warehouse to deliver products and services in a safe and efficient manner. Maintains communications with Customers, vendors, and internal staff regarding product transportation issues. Ensures that material handling equipment is safe and in good working order through a preventative maintenance program.
This position requires working onsite in our El Paso II facility Monday through Friday 6 am to 4 pm, with occasional weekend coverage based on business need.
What You'll do as a Warehouse Supervisor
- Leads warehouse staff by; assigning responsibilities, delegating authority, and selecting, orienting, and training direct reports; coaching, counseling, motivating, and disciplining as needed; plans, monitors, and appraises job results; directs and maintains activities designed to achieve and maintain high employee morale; fosters intra- and inter-department cooperation. (25%)
- Maintains a safe, clean and secure working environment by; establishing and enforcing procedures, rules and regulations; drives safe working behavior by demonstrating and promoting safe work performance; identifying and anticipating safety training needs; monitoring all safety and security systems and procedures on a regular basis; providing personal protection to employees by promoting use of PPE; issuing monitoring devices in hazard areas as required by safety rules; supporting plant safety meetings that evaluate plant machinery, equipment and working conditions. (25%)
- Ensures compliance with corporate QSRC and GMP procedures by initiating and monitoring related training programs; monitoring transportation of product and scheduling activities on a daily basis; supporting daily warehouse activities and transactions as needed; maintaining frequent contact with Production, Quality and Maintenance staff. (15%)
Combined (35%)
- Achieves financial objectives by scheduling expenditures, initiating corrective actions; requesting and studying new regulations affecting the transportation field; advising management of needed actions.
- Strives for continuous improvement by analyzing new or alternative ways to improve operations; incorporates staff suggestions into analysis; investigates deviations and Customer complaints and recommends and/or implements corrective action within area of responsibility; responds to audit activities in a constructive manner and uses findings to improve operations where possible.
- Analyzes daily inventory that supports prioritizing the load schedule and may communicate data internally and externally.
- Contributes in a team effort by performing in accordance with all STERIS policies, GMP, Lean principles and other directives; supports the directives and decisions of higher-level management and performs other duties as assigned.
The Experience,Skills and Abilities Needed
Required:
- Bachelor’s degree and a minimum of three years of lead or supervisory experience in a warehousing and logistics position.
- Minimum of 3 years’ experience working in an FDA and/or ISO regulated environment with a strong Customer focus.
- In lieu of a degree, a high school diploma / GED, 8 years of relevant experience.
Preferred:
- People management skills.
- Experience with logistics systems (working with inbound and outbound carriers) and logistics planning.
- Experience working with MS Office applications including Excel.
Other:
- Ability to effectively read, write and verbally communicate.
- Ability to work independently under general guidelines and supervision.
- Operate industrial trucks including but not limited to forklifts, yard truck motorized pallet jacks.
- Requires computer literacy to include word processing, spreadsheet, and software capabilities.
- Effective interpersonal skills as demonstrated through prior experience.
- Above average organizing and analyzing skill and Level 2 math skill (four basic arithmetic functions in all units of measurement, decimals ratios, rates, percentages) to determine organizational, Customer and regulatory problems and formulate corrective action plans; attention to detail.
- Ability to adapt to changing duties and responsibilities.
- Ability to influence people in their opinions, attitude, or judgements; to generalize, evaluate and make decisions in stressful situations.
- Normal hearing range sufficient to hear alarms, bells, horns, etc.

Pay range for this opportunity is $60,500 - $77,000. This position is eligible for bonus participation.
Minimum pay rates offered will comply with county/city minimums, if higher than range listed. Pay rates are based on a number of factors, including but not limited to local labor market costs, years of relevant experience, education, professional certifications, foreign language fluency, etc.
